Raku offers a classy interior with a cozy vibe, complete with white drapery and a friendly hostess. The restaurant serves a variety of dishes, including Udon and calamari, which are considered tasty. Customers appreciate the AYCE option for $21.99, noting that the food is better than at some other all-you-can-eat places in the area. Some find the prices a bit steep for a regular night out, but it's a great spot for special occasions like date nights or anniversaries. The staff is accommodating and friendly, providing quick service that exceeds expectations. The food, including the Triplet Salmon roll and Godzilla roll, is consistently great in terms of quality, flavor, and presentation, making it some of the best sushi and Udon around. Despite some quiet days, many enjoy their experiences at Raku and recommend it for both dining in and takeout.
